2-Methyl-4,6-bis((octylthio)methyl)phenol (4,6-Bis(octylthiomethyl)-o-cresol) is a phenolic antioxidant.

Chemical Information
-
CAS No. 110553-27-0
-
Appearance Solid-liquid mixture
-
Molecular Weight 424.75
-
Formula C25H44OS2
-
Color colorless
-
SMILES
OC1=C(CSCCCCCCCC)C=C(CSCCCCCCCC)C=C1C
-
Synonyms
4,6-Bis(octylthiomethyl)-o-cresol

Solvent & Solubility
In Vitro:
DMSO : 100 mg/mL (235.43 mM; Need ultrasonic; Hygroscopic DMSO has a significant impact on the solubility of product, please use newly opened DMSO)
Please refer to the solubility information to select the appropriate solvent. Once prepared, please aliquot and store the solution to prevent product inactivation from repeated freeze-thaw cycles.
Storage method and period of stock solution: -80°C, 6 months; -20°C, 1 month (protect from light, stored under nitrogen). When stored at -80°C, please use it within 6 months. When stored at -20°C, please use it within 1 month.
